MIAMI, Fla. (AP) — Who Dat won the Super Bowl? The New Orleans Saints, that’s who. Ain’t kidding. Put away those paper bags forever: Drew Brees and the Saints are NFL champions, rallying to beat Peyton Manning and the Indianapolis Colts 31-17 Sunday night in one of pro football’s most thrilling title games. WASHINGTON (Reuters) – Bipartisan efforts on Capitol Hill to tighten financial regulation ground to a halt in the Senate on Friday, casting one of the top domestic policy priorities of the Obama administration in a stark political light. WASHINGTON – After insisting for a year that failure was not an option, President Barack Obama is now acknowledging his health care overhaul may die in Congress. MADISON, Ala. (AP) – A school official says a 15-year-old boy was shot in the head by another student inside an Alabama middle school and is in critical condition. Madison City Schools Superintendent Dee Fowler said no one else at Discovery Middle School was hurt. She says it’s unclear what prompted the gunfire Friday afternoon. [...]

NBC: The District, Maryland and Virginia are under snow emergencies as heavy snow races toward the Washington region. The closing and cancellations have already been made in advance of the winter storm, which is expected to pound the area through Saturday.
